You have 2 issues using any form of cell device.

First you need to verify that it will technically work with your provider. These device must have radio chips that run on the correct frequencies that your provider uses. Because each provider has a licenses for different radio bands in different areas it can be tough.
Most equipment will list the radio bands it supports and you need to compare that to what your provider uses.....if you can find it.

Next even if the device will technically work the provider may refuse to activate it on their system. This is more than just the sim they can tell the brands etc of the device. A example is huawei equipment is not allowed by a number of providers even though it will function fine.

Maybe the best answer will be to call up your provider and discuss this with them. They likely will have lists of devices they know will function on their network.
